Publisher's summary

For Emily, accepting the proposal of Philip, the viscount Ashton, was an easy way to escape her overbearing mother, who was set on a grand society match. So when Emily's dashing husband died on safari soon after their wedding, she felt little grief. After all, she barely knew him. Now, nearly two years later, she discovers that Philip was a far different man from the one she had married so cavalierly. His journals reveal him to have been a gentleman scholar and antiquities collector who, to her surprise, was deeply in love with his wife.

Emily's intellectual pursuits and her desire to learn more about Philip take her to the quiet corridors of the British Museum, one of her husband's favorite places. There she uncovers a dark, dangerous secret involving stolen artifacts from the Greco-Roman galleries. And to complicate matters, she's juggling two very prominent and wealthy suitors, one of whose intentions may go beyond the marrying kind.

As she sets out to solve the crime, her search leads to more surprises about Philip and causes her to question the role in Victorian society to which she, as a woman, is relegated.

Deceived

Would you listen to And Only to Deceive again? Why?

I've read the book, loved it, but I would not listen to the audio again. The narration was just not up to par. All the male voices sounded the same so you don't know who is speaking until the dialogue gets going. I know it's hard to be a narrator but this was definitely not a good listen. I also do not think that Lady Emily's voice would be so soft and demure, she is a strong willed woman with a strong character and it only follows that her voice would be a little stronger. Not so wimpy.

What did you like best about this story?

Cecile Du Lac, I just loved her and her outlook. Not so quick to jump to conclusions. I also loved the history - Tasha Alexander does her research very well and gives us a glimpse into a life we otherwise would never know.

Did the narration match the pace of the story?

No. When I read the book it was fast paced and exciting, the narration slowed it down a lot.

If you were to make a film of this book, what would the tag line be?

Deception at it's best

Any additional comments?

I just want to add that I listen to a lot of books, some are narrated very well others not so much. It is hard to develop voices for men (if you are a woman) or voices for women (if you are a man). However, it would be much better if the narrator read and re-read the book to get a better feel for the character's and how they would sound, what type of personality. Like Lady Emily, as I said above, she is a very strong willed woman and her voice would reflect that, it did not here.
